Linux入門不難,但是想要精通熟練掌握,就有一定難度了。學習linux好是有一定的英語基礎(chǔ),還要會簡單的windows系統(tǒng)操作。如果這些基本的知識都沒有的話,可能需要花更多的時間來學習。
學習Linux要掌握哪些知識
1、操作系統(tǒng)基礎(chǔ)配置
包括網(wǎng)絡(luò)、主機名等設(shè)置,說白了就是要不斷地裝系統(tǒng),且裝完操作系統(tǒng)后能使其正常上網(wǎng),通常這些配置在安裝操作系統(tǒng)時都可以。
2、具體的網(wǎng)絡(luò)配置和參數(shù)
基礎(chǔ)的網(wǎng)絡(luò)知識真的是很必要的,譬如IP地址是什么?子網(wǎng)掩碼有什么作用?網(wǎng)關(guān)和路由又有什么關(guān)系?這些知識,講實話現(xiàn)在很多大學生都說不出來,雖然他們每天都在使用網(wǎng)絡(luò)。而Linux的網(wǎng)絡(luò)配置又是比較自由的,一個不小心就有可能斷網(wǎng),譬如使用ifconfig命令配置后,網(wǎng)絡(luò)立即生效。
3、Linux操作系統(tǒng)的分區(qū)管理、文件管理相關(guān)命令。
操作系統(tǒng)的主要作用之一便是管理文件系統(tǒng),譬如新建、打開、復制、刪除、移動、修改文件。
4、一款熟練使用的編輯器。
比如CLI下的VIM,圖形界面下的gedit等。
學會了linux能干什么
1、Linux運維工程師
主要負責具體的產(chǎn)品運維工作,需要具有一定的開發(fā)能力,需深入了解業(yè)務,能夠判斷系統(tǒng)架構(gòu)的優(yōu)劣對比,對業(yè)務的掌控決定了相應運維工程師在業(yè)務發(fā)展中的作用,該職業(yè)長期發(fā)展方向是成為大型系統(tǒng)架構(gòu)師。
2、Linux運維平臺研究工程師
該職業(yè)是專門研究運維相關(guān)通用平臺和技術(shù),需要有一定的產(chǎn)品線運維經(jīng)驗或相關(guān)運維需求,對研發(fā)能力有較高要求,長遠發(fā)展方向是成為各個技術(shù)縱向領(lǐng)域的技術(shù)。
3、數(shù)據(jù)庫工程師
數(shù)據(jù)庫工程師是一個非常重要的崗位,一般公司都很重視,其還有細分領(lǐng)域,主要包括數(shù)據(jù)庫內(nèi)核、云數(shù)據(jù)庫等,長遠發(fā)展是數(shù)據(jù)庫領(lǐng)域的技術(shù)、數(shù)據(jù)庫架構(gòu)師。
4、運維總監(jiān)
該崗位需擁有豐富的運維經(jīng)驗,對協(xié)調(diào)和推進能力要求比較高,擁有一定的技術(shù)基礎(chǔ),是后期轉(zhuǎn)型的理想管理崗位。
溫馨提示
溫馨提示